时间:2023-06-17|浏览:211
区块链运作的过程需要经过复杂的密码学运算[cryptography],这些运算可以杜绝记录篡改与修订。每个区块在成功产生之后是无法修改的,这个过程又称为挖矿[Mining]。负责产生区块的人又被称为旷工[Miner],而负责产生区块的机器又称为挖矿机。
每一笔资料都可以通过连接找出所有可靠的历史资料[溯源性]。由于区块链是分布式数据库,所以具有去[中心化]特性。这表示资料会分布到多个节点,所有的节点会共同维护整个分布式数据库。由于每个节点必须存储所有区块,因此没人可以说自己的区块才是合法有效的区块。而共同维护整份资料库也意味着多数人验证后过的区块才是合法有效的区块,超过50%的节点验证过的区块才是合法有效的区块。每个节点都可以协助验证区块的有效性,任何一笔资料被篡改都将破坏区块的完整性。但是,任何一笔资料被篡改的几率微乎及微。
区块链的写作包含两种物件类型,交易与区块。数字货币交易物件就是转账过程的完整内容。而区块物件则包含一系列交易的集合,区块之间连接起来就是一本账簿[Ledger]。基本原理就是让所有人共同维护一个账簿[Ledger],这份共同维护的账簿必须由大伙共同认证,即每个区块都必须有超过50%的节点认证过。
以Bitcoin转账交易为例,当A想要转账给B时,要先由B建立一个地址[匿名],把地址交给A之后,再由A建立一个交易物件并通过广播的形式发布到Bitcoin的网络系统中。Bitcoin系统会自动挑选不同的节点来验证这笔交易的可靠性,并至少会验证一个以上的区块来运算出这次交易产生的合法区块。基本上每个节点都能产生区块,并且会相互验证彼此之间的有效性。当超过50%的节点认为这个节点是合法有效的,这个区块就会被写入账簿。最终,所有的区块通过广播方式发布回Bitcoin系统中。通常一次交易需要花费十多分钟才能完成确认。当Bitcoin系统验证交易确实完成,A跟B就可以看到这一笔[合法有效]的交易,且该交易被记录在一个特定的区块之中。并且可以查看自己账户中有多少钱。
事实上,整个Bitcoin系统中只有一份账簿[所有人的交易都记录在这里],并分散存储在不同的节点中,每个节点都拥有完整的账簿。因此这本账簿是一份完全分布式,去中心化,公开透明,无法篡改,又能匿名交易的一本账簿。
区块链的特点包括:完全开源的技术,去中心化分布式架构,所有节点都以匿名方式存在,共同验证整份账簿。任何人想篡改历史记录都将付出极高的代价,完全自动化的冲突处理方式。区块链的潜在应用领域包括数字货币[Cryptocurrency]、数字资产管理、供应链透明化、生产履历、产销履历、智能合约、契约执行、交易流程透明化、电子涵证等领域。
用戶喜愛的交易所
已有账号登陆后会弹出下载